网上没有4.0正式版,看看这个就可以下载到正式版了:)
(用来骗小孩不错哦)
http://www.esoftsoft.com/enlighten_update.htm
下载这个:
V3.0/V3.5用户升级到V4.0请下载升级程序
http://www.esoftsoft.com/download/enlighten_update.rar下面是软件的注册码检测的地方:) 其实作者已经把正式版连接给你了哦.
看代码吧:
(没有加注解,很简单的,自己慢慢看哟! )
00467631 BA FC774600 MOV EDX,oupdate.004677FC ; ASCII "http://www.esoftsoft.com/download/enlighten4/enlighten4full.exe"
00467636 E8 61D0F9FF CALL oupdate.0040469C
0046763B 8B45 FC MOV EAX,DWORD PTR SS:[EBP-4]
0046763E 8B80 04030000 MOV EAX,DWORD PTR DS:[EAX+304]
00467644 05 88400000 ADD EAX,4088
00467649 8B55 F8 MOV EDX,DWORD PTR SS:[EBP-8]
0046764C E8 07D0F9FF CALL oupdate.00404658
00467651 8B45 FC MOV EAX,DWORD PTR SS:[EBP-4]
00467654 8B80 04030000 MOV EAX,DWORD PTR DS:[EAX+304]
0046765A 8998 E4400000 MOV DWORD PTR DS:[EAX+40E4],EBX
00467660 E8 3BA0FFFF CALL oupdate.004616A0
00467665 8B45 FC MOV EAX,DWORD PTR SS:[EBP-4]
00467668 8B80 04030000 MOV EAX,DWORD PTR DS:[EAX+304]
0046766E 8B80 BC400000 MOV EAX,DWORD PTR DS:[EAX+40BC]
00467674 8B55 FC MOV EDX,DWORD PTR SS:[EBP-4]
00467677 8982 20030000 MOV DWORD PTR DS:[EDX+320],EAX
0046767D 8B45 FC MOV EAX,DWORD PTR SS:[EBP-4]
00467680 8B80 FC020000 MOV EAX,DWORD PTR DS:[EAX+2FC]
00467686 33D2 XOR EDX,EDX
00467688 E8 83EAFEFF CALL oupdate.00456110
0046768D 8B45 FC MOV EAX,DWORD PTR SS:[EBP-4]
00467690 8B90 20030000 MOV EDX,DWORD PTR DS:[EAX+320]
00467696 8B45 FC MOV EAX,DWORD PTR SS:[EBP-4]
00467699 8B80 FC020000 MOV EAX,DWORD PTR DS:[EAX+2FC]
0046769F E8 78EAFEFF CALL oupdate.0045611C
004676A4 8B45 FC MOV EAX,DWORD PTR SS:[EBP-4]
004676A7 8B80 FC020000 MOV EAX,DWORD PTR DS:[EAX+2FC]
004676AD 33D2 XOR EDX,EDX
004676AF E8 78EAFEFF CALL oupdate.0045612C
004676B4 8B45 FC MOV EAX,DWORD PTR SS:[EBP-4]
004676B7 8B80 04030000 MOV EAX,DWORD PTR DS:[EAX+304]
004676BD E8 D69FFFFF CALL oupdate.00461698
004676C2 BA 44784600 MOV EDX,oupdate.00467844 ; ASCII "c:\enlighten4full.exe"
004676C7 8BC3 MOV EAX,EBX
004676C9 E8 AE0BFBFF CALL oupdate.0041827C
004676CE 6A 21 PUSH 21
004676D0 68 5C784600 PUSH oupdate.0046785C
004676D5 68 64784600 PUSH oupdate.00467864
004676DA 8B45 FC MOV EAX,DWORD PTR SS:[EBP-4]
004676DD E8 A2FEFCFF CALL oupdate.00437584
004676E2 50 PUSH EAX
004676E3 E8 C4FAF9FF CALL oupdate.004071AC ; JMP to USER32.MessageBoxA
004676E8 48 DEC EAX
004676E9 75 18 JNZ SHORT oupdate.00467703
004676EB 6A 05 PUSH 5
004676ED 68 94784600 PUSH oupdate.00467894 ; ASCII "c:\enlighten4Full.exe"
004676F2 E8 ADF5F9FF CALL oupdate.00406CA4 ; JMP to kernel32.WinExec
004676F7 A1 D8A24600 MOV EAX,DWORD PTR DS:[46A2D8]
004676FC 8B00 MOV EAX,DWORD PTR DS:[EAX]
004676FE E8 7D95FEFF CALL oupdate.00450C80
00467703 33C0 XOR EAX,EAX
00467705 5A POP EDX ; oupdate.0046751A
00467706 59 POP ECX ; oupdate.0046751A
00467707 59 POP ECX ; oupdate.0046751A
00467708 64:8910 MOV DWORD PTR FS:[EAX],EDX
0046770B EB 24 JMP SHORT oupdate.00467731
0046770D - E9 66C6F9FF JMP oupdate.00403D78
00467712 6A 10 PUSH 10
00467714 68 A0774600 PUSH oupdate.004677A0
00467719 68 AC784600 PUSH oupdate.004678AC
0046771E 8B45 FC MOV EAX,DWORD PTR SS:[EBP-4]
00467721 E8 5EFEFCFF CALL oupdate.00437584
00467726 50 PUSH EAX
00467727 E8 80FAF9FF CALL oupdate.004071AC ; JMP to USER32.MessageBoxA
0046772C E8 AFC9F9FF CALL oupdate.004040E0
00467731 33C0 XOR EAX,EAX
00467733 5A POP EDX ; oupdate.0046751A
00467734 59 POP ECX ; oupdate.0046751A
00467735 59 POP ECX ; oupdate.0046751A
00467736 64:8910 MOV DWORD PTR FS:[EAX],EDX
00467739 68 78774600 PUSH oupdate.00467778
0046773E 8D45 D8 LEA EAX,DWORD PTR SS:[EBP-28]
00467741 E8 BECEF9FF CALL oupdate.00404604
00467746 8D45 DC LEA EAX,DWORD PTR SS:[EBP-24]
00467749 E8 B6CEF9FF CALL oupdate.00404604
0046774E 8D45 E0 LEA EAX,DWORD PTR SS:[EBP-20]
00467751 BA 02000000 MOV EDX,2
00467756 E8 CDCEF9FF CALL oupdate.00404628
0046775B 8D45 E8 LEA EAX,DWORD PTR SS:[EBP-18]
0046775E E8 A1CEF9FF CALL oupdate.00404604
00467763 8D45 EC LEA EAX,DWORD PTR SS:[EBP-14]
00467766 BA 04000000 MOV EDX,4
0046776B E8 B8CEF9FF CALL oupdate.00404628
00467770 C3 RETN